Eden Hazard transfer: Chelsea reportedly agree fee with Real Madrid for playmaker

After months of negotiations, Real Madrid and Chelsea appear to have finally agreed on a fee for Eden Hazard.The 28-year-old has a year remaining on his current contract and could cost the LaLiga club up to 115million.Chelsea’s Belgian maestro Eden Hazard looks to be on his way out of the club this summerGetty2

According to The Sun, Chelsea will receive 100m with a possible further 15m in add-ons, with Hazard signing a four-year deal worth a basic 400,000 a week.Real president Florentino Perez recently revealed the Spanish side have been trying to sign the Belgian for a long time.We have been trying to make Hazard a Real Madrid player for several years, he told on Spanish radio station Onda Cero.We are working on a project to make people dream again, where we recover our hunger and ambition. I have already lived through this stage before. I have a dream that Hazard will arrive this year. Lets make a good team this year.”The Europa League final on 29 May is likely to be the player’s last competitive appearance for Chelsea.Since arriving from Lille in a 32m deal in 2012 he has won the Premier League twice, the Europa League, the FA Cup, the League and scored 85 goals, creating 54. This season he top scored for the club with 16 league goals and his 15 assists was more than anyone else.Chelsea have already signed Christian Pulisic from Borussia Dortmund for 58m.Pulisic has been signed with Hazard’s departure in mindGetty - Contributor2
